In the IDW continuity, the Turtles know a nerve pinch maneuver taught to them by their father, Splinter. The pinch has the effect of immediately harmlessly incapacitating an opponent and rendering them temporarily unconscious.
It was first shown during the Fox Hunt arc, in which three of the Turtles were turned against Splinter by Kitsune's mind control. Splinter used the technique to subdue his sons without harming them. In Kingdom of Rats, part 2, Leonardo uses the nerve pinch on the necks of three of Toad Baron's frog minions—Bob, Franz and Alberto—to peacefully stop their attempts to attack the Turtles who have just teleported into the Den of Delights. Franz spasms during the maneuver, forcibly squirting out the edible portion of the remaining half of his banana nunchaku. All three awaken safely a short time later.
Trivia[]
- The nerve pinch is similar to the pressure point attack used by Splinter and Raphael in the 2012 TV series episode Slash and Destroy, though that maneuver causes incapacitation through uncontrollable spasming without causing unconsciousness. But the neck pinch bears an even greater resemblance to the Vulcan nerve pinch from the Star Trek franchise.
